Well, the music genres you listed are very much different from one another thus understanding their sound and nature will be very much different.

DnB will be the closest to hiphop to start of with since it uses many 'old school' breaks (you know, with the snare going here, there and everywhere for swing), just speed up around double its hiphop form.

For something like trance try not starting off thinking so much on beats (four-on-the-floor will do just fine) and concentrate more on synth sounds, effects and EQing.

House: syncopated HH and what not, around 120-140 BPM. House varies in style. If you wanna start off on traditional house try listening to a lot of gospel.

You mean Paul Van Dyk. :)
It is mainly synthesizer, but sometimes he uses samplers too.
Synths like the Access Virus and Roland JP-8000 series are very popular with trance producers, and for basses sometimes they use old ("vintage") synthesizers like the Roland Juno-60 or Jupiter-8, as well as the good ol' TB-303 with its characteristic sound.

Benny Benassi is rather hardstyle - not the usual trance - and his stuff can be made by almost any analog or virtual analog synth, with a slight distortion fx and massive mastering fx (compression !!) added.

he was on about the sound not the pumping effect. The pumping effect is just sidechained compression used on the kick against the lead synth sound.
You can use other synths to create similar sounds.
